Maneesh Agrawala is a scholar working on Computer Vision and Pattern Recognition, Computer Graphics and Computer-Aided Design and Human-Computer Interaction. According to data from OpenAlex, Maneesh Agrawala has authored 222 papers receiving a total of 13.2k indexed citations (citations by other indexed papers that have themselves been cited), including 150 papers in Computer Vision and Pattern Recognition, 57 papers in Computer Graphics and Computer-Aided Design and 45 papers in Human-Computer Interaction. Recurrent topics in Maneesh Agrawala's work include Computer Graphics and Visualization Techniques (55 papers), Video Analysis and Summarization (49 papers) and Advanced Vision and Imaging (46 papers). Maneesh Agrawala is often cited by papers focused on Computer Graphics and Visualization Techniques (55 papers), Video Analysis and Summarization (49 papers) and Advanced Vision and Imaging (46 papers). Maneesh Agrawala collaborates with scholars based in United States, United Kingdom and Canada. Maneesh Agrawala's co-authors include Jeffrey Heer, Lvmin Zhang, Anyi Rao, Michael Cohen, David Salesin, Richard Szeliski, Wilmot Li, Brian Curless, Aseem Agarwala and Kentaro Toyama and has published in prestigious journals such as Communications of the ACM, ACM Transactions on Graphics and IEEE Transactions on Visualization and Computer Graphics.
